Conventional Dominican Delicacies
Dominican delicacies is a vibrant mix of flavors and traditions, reflecting the island’s wealthy historical past and cultural influences. Rooted in Spanish, African, and Caribbean culinary traditions, Dominican meals showcases a various vary of dishes, every with its personal distinctive character and story.
Influences of Spanish, African, and Caribbean Flavors
Spanish affect is clear in the usage of rice, beans, and meat in lots of Dominican dishes. The African affect is mirrored in the usage of plantains, yuca, and okra, whereas the Caribbean affect brings a contact of tropical fruits, spices, and seafood.
The mix of those culinary traditions has resulted in a delicacies that’s each hearty and flavorful, with a concentrate on contemporary, native elements and a stability of flavors.
Conventional Dominican Dishes
Listed here are a few of the hottest conventional Dominican dishes:
- La Bandera Dominicana: The Dominican flag, a nationwide dish consisting of rice, beans, and stewed meat, symbolizing the nation’s independence and the three principal ethnic teams that make up its inhabitants.
- Sancocho: A hearty stew made with seven various kinds of meat, greens, and spices, typically served with rice.
- Mofongo: Mashed plantains combined with garlic, onions, and pork cracklings, served with quite a lot of toppings akin to meat, seafood, or greens.
- Pica Pollo: Fried hen marinated in a mix of spices and herbs, served with rice and beans.
- Pastelitos: Savory pastries stuffed with meat, cheese, or greens, typically served as appetizers or snacks.
Dominican delicacies is a testomony to the island’s numerous historical past and tradition, and it continues to be a supply of satisfaction and pleasure for Dominicans around the globe.

Standard Avenue Meals
Avenue meals is a elementary a part of Dominican tradition, reflecting the nation’s vibrant culinary traditions. These delectable choices, starting from savory bites to refreshing treats, present a glimpse into the nation’s numerous culinary heritage and function a testomony to the Dominican individuals’s creativity and fervour for meals.
The preparation strategies and elements utilized in Dominican road meals showcase the nation’s wealthy culinary heritage and cultural influences. Many dishes draw inspiration from conventional Dominican delicacies, incorporating contemporary, regionally sourced elements and conventional cooking strategies.
Standard Avenue Meals Dishes
- Chimichurri:This grilled or fried sausage is a staple of Dominican road meals, seasoned with a flavorful mix of herbs and spices and sometimes served with onions and cilantro.
- Empanadas:These savory pastries are stuffed with quite a lot of elements, akin to floor beef, hen, or cheese, and fried till golden brown.
- Chicharrones:Crispy fried pork rinds are a preferred snack, typically served with a dipping sauce.
- Arepas:These cornmeal desserts may be grilled, fried, or baked and are sometimes stuffed with varied toppings, akin to cheese, beans, or avocado.
- Mangú:This mashed plantain dish is a Dominican breakfast staple and may be served with varied toppings, akin to onions, eggs, or cheese.
- Queso Frito:Fried cheese is a well-liked appetizer or snack, typically served with a dipping sauce.
- Yuca Frita:Fried cassava is a well-liked aspect dish, typically served with a dipping sauce.
- Guanimos:These cornmeal dumplings are stuffed with meat or greens and steamed in banana leaves.
- Bollitos de Yuca:These cassava dumplings are stuffed with meat or greens and boiled.
- Pasteles en Hoja:These plantain dumplings are stuffed with meat or greens and wrapped in banana leaves earlier than being boiled.

Eating Tradition and Etiquette: Meals In Dominican Republic
Dominican eating tradition is characterised by a robust sense of household, group, and hospitality. Meals are sometimes shared with prolonged household and pals, and it’s thought-about rude to refuse an invite to dine.
The Dominican Republic has a various culinary panorama with influences from Spanish, African, and Taíno cultures. The delicacies is thought for its use of contemporary, native elements and daring flavors.
Roles of Household, Pals, and Social Gatherings
Household and pals play a central position in Dominican eating experiences. Meals are sometimes ready by the matriarch of the household, and everybody is anticipated to assist with the preparation and cleanup.
Social gatherings are additionally an necessary a part of Dominican tradition. Many Dominicans take pleasure in spending time with family and friends over a meal or drinks.
Sharing, Hospitality, and Group
Sharing is a crucial a part of Dominican meals tradition. It’s thought-about impolite to not provide meals to visitors, and it is not uncommon to share dishes with others on the desk.
Dominicans are additionally identified for his or her hospitality. They’re all the time prepared to welcome visitors into their properties and share a meal with them.
The Dominican Republic has a robust sense of group, and that is mirrored in its meals tradition. Meals are sometimes shared with neighbors and pals, and it is not uncommon to assist out with the preparation and cleanup of group occasions.
